XA%

Aliases

  • XA%
  • Form Appropriate Extended

Definition

XA% indicates the overall proportion of responses whose form falls within the extended acceptable range. Because it includes FQ+, FQo, and FQu, it offers a broad view of perceptual mediation.

Interpretation

  • If XA% is high, perception usually remains closer to readings that are still acceptable or shareable.
  • If it drops, the probability of distortion, imprecision, or perceptual mismatch increases.
  • Comparing it with WDA% helps show whether difficulty is broad or more concentrated in complex situations.

Cautions

  • High XA% does not mean complete absence of perceptual oddness; Xu% can still be important.
  • Low XA% should be read together with X-%, not by itself.
  • With few responses, the ratio can fluctuate more.
